A near fine copy of the sought after Farrar, Straus and Giroux, New York 1987

Signed Limited First Edition, this copy being #43 of 250 copies, signed by Wolfe with a flourish on the limitation page. Hardcover. Large 8vo; 659 pages; A beautifully produced volume in the publisher’s attractive grey cloth boards with facsimile signature to the front and gilt and silver stamped titles and decoration to the spine.

A bit of foxing to the outer page edges and slight softening to the spine tips. The paper slipcase is in fine condition with just a tiny nick along the bottom edge. A very collectible and increasingly scarce signed limited edition of the Tom Wolfe 1987 bestselling novel about ambition, racism, social class, politics, and greed in 1980s New York City.
